3 Simple DIY Wedding Centerpieces: Luscious Succulents
Special to OneWed by Jennifer McGarigle of FloralArt Succulents have a lot going for them. First, succulent arrangements can be made long before the “day of.” If you’re doing your own wedding centerpieces, this can be a huge time-saving advantage. Secondly, they’re great gifts for your wedding guests to take home that will last for months to come. And finally, succulents are super easy to care for and eco-friendly, too! Recycled Bride: Floral Alternatives for Eco-Chic Brides
About Recycled Bride Couples typically spend up to 20 percent of their wedding budget on cut flowers. From bouquets and boutonnieres to centerpieces and aisle decorations, many weddings are awash in mountains of roses, lilies, hydrangeas and orchids. But aside from being terribly expensive, conventionally produced flowers also leave a giant carbon footprint, are grown with tons of pesticides, and are tended by workers who aren't protected under Fair Trade guidelines.
